Here's a simple recipe for a delicious Grilled Peach and Arugula Salad:
Ingredients:

- 4 ripe peaches, sliced into wedges
- 4 cups arugula
- 6 slices of prosciutto or bacon, chopped
- 1/2 cup crumbled blue cheese (optional)
- 1/4 cup balsamic glaze (or reduced balsamic vinegar)
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ions:

1. Preheat your grill to medium-high heat.
2. Grill the peach slices for 2-3 minutes per side, until caramelized and slightly charred.
3. In a large bowl, combine the arugula, chopped prosciutto or bacon, and crumbled blue cheese (if using).
4. In a small bowl, whisk together the balsamic glaze and olive oil.
5. Arrange the grilled peach slices on top of the arugula mixture.
6. Drizzle the balsamic glaze dressing over the salad and season with salt and pepper to taste.
7. Serve immediately and enjoy!

Tips:

- Use ripe but firm peaches for grilling.
- Substitute prosciutto with bacon or pancetta for a different flavor.
- Omit blue cheese for a lighter version or replace with goat cheese or feta.
- Balsamic glaze can be made by reducing balsamic vinegar on low heat or purchased at most grocery stores.
